The Cabinet Office is undergoing a significant Digital Transformation.

Over the next three years we aspire to make UK Government digital services the best in the world, meeting or exceeding the benchmark set globally by the best public or private sector standards.

For us to meet this ambition we are aiming to further improve the conditions, processes and expertise we have in place to be set up for success.


To support these ambitions we have established a new Cabinet Office Digital directorate for the Cabinet Office to build on existing strengths.

The directorate has approximately 350 staff and is growing to meet the demands of the department, and to provide a wider and more mature range of digital, data, technology and security services.
